In addition to a website full of useful court information, the West Virginia Supreme Court also has a Twitter page. The twitter page is used by the Supreme Court to alert followers to important information about West Virginia Courts including press releases, opinion and memorandum decisions, and other important announcements. In the recent statewide emergency, the Twitter page was used to alert followers that courts across the state would be closed on Monday, July 2 and then it was used to announce that courts would be open on Tuesday, July 3. MCLE REMINDER

The 2010-2012 reporting period ended on June 30, 2012. The filing deadline is July 31, 2012. If necessary, you may take courses in the month of July 2012 and carry the credits back to meet the 2010-2012 requirement without any penalty. Courses carried back may NOT be split between two different reporting periods. You may carry over six excess general credits earned to the 2012-2014 reporting period. You may check your credits online and file approved activities completed using the State Bar’s website if you have an e-mail on file with the State Bar office.
